We are looking for an experienced & skilled butcher to join the friendly, dedicated team at B. Curtis Butchers.
This position has become available following the retirement of a valued colleague who worked with us for 35 years - something that reflects the supportive, long-term working environment we aim to provide.
The successful candidate will work across both our traditional West Street butcher’s shop in Wareham and our new B. Curtis Farm Shop & Butchery. This is an excellent opportunity to join a long-established family business while working across two very different but equally high-quality retail settings.
We are looking for a skilled butcher who takes pride in their craft, enjoys serving customers and works well as part of a close-knit team. In return, a reliable and hardworking person will be valued, supported and very well looked after.
Key responsibilities
- Breaking down carcasses and preparing primals and retail cuts
- Cutting and preparing meat to customer specifications
- Providing knowledgeable, friendly service and advice to customers
- Producing attractive, well-presented counter displays
- Maintaining excellent standards of quality, cleanliness and organisation
- Ensuring meat is stored, handled and rotated correctly
- Following all food hygiene, traceability and food-safety procedures
- Supporting colleagues and contributing positively to the wider team
What we are looking for
- Proven experience working as a butcher, ideally within a traditional retail butcher’s shop
- Confidence in carcass breakdown, primal preparation and retail cutting
- Strong knowledge of meat, cuts, preparation methods & cooking suggestions
- Excellent customer-service and communication skills
- A dependable, hardworking and positive attitude
- The ability to work efficiently without compromising quality
- Good attention to detail and high personal standards
- The confidence to support and guide other team members when required
- A genuine interest in traditional butchery and quality local produce
- Somebody who feels they can grow and step into a management role in the future
